function resolvePromise(promise) {
if (typeof promise === 'function') {
return promise();
}
return promise;
}
var states = {
pending: 'pending',
rejected: 'rejected',
resolved: 'resolved'
};
var defaultState = {
error: undefined,
result: undefined,
state: states.pending
};
function reducer(state, action) {
switch (action.type) {
case states.pending:
return defaultState;
case states.resolved:
return {
error: undefined,
result: action.payload,
state: states.resolved
};
case states.rejected:
return {
error: action.payload,
result: undefined,
state: states.rejected
};
/* istanbul ignore next */
default:
return state;
}
}
function usePromise(promise, inputs) {
var _useReducer = (0, _react.useReducer)(reducer, defaultState),
_useReducer2 = _slicedToArray(_useReducer, 2),
_useReducer2$ = _useReducer2[0],
error = _useReducer2$.error,
result = _useReducer2$.result,
state = _useReducer2$.state,
dispatch = _useReducer2[1];
(0, _react.useEffect)(function () {
promise = resolvePromise(promise);
if (!promise) {
return;
}
var canceled = false;
dispatch({
type: states.pending
});
promise.then(function (result) {
return !canceled && dispatch({
payload: result,
type: states.resolved
});
}, function (error) {
return !canceled && dispatch({
payload: error,
type: states.rejected
});
});
return function () {
canceled = true;
};
}, inputs);
return [result, error, state];
}
var _default = usePromise;
exports["default"] = _default;
